Description:

Following a thread in the spanish mailing list I noticed the default time
output for 24:00 is 00:00. ( checked using
http://sqlfiddle.com/#!17/9eecb/43334 ).

The output correctly follows what the manual says (
https://www.postgresql.org/docs/12/datatype-datetime.html ). Although the
doc is correct, I have not been able to find any explicit mention of this
behaviour. An explicit mention may be useful to avoid confusion, as one
normally expects to be able to reconstruct inserted data from select results
( changing behaviour may hurt existing dependencies on current one ), and
2400 may be a common value when using time fields for things like "opening
hours 16:00 - 24:00".
